U.S. Medical 'Trash' Saving Lives Abroad

Medical 'Trash' Thrown Out By U.S. Saves Lives Abroad

(CNN) -- Doctors will often prepare for surgical procedures by opening instrument and supply kits that contain up to 100 items.

Many of these items, such as scalpels, needles or sponges, go unused; they're just not needed for that particular procedure. But because of government or hospital regulations in the United States, they are frequently thrown away, even when they are still wrapped.
